Understanding Blood Tests for Mixed Connective Tissue Disease
Learn about the blood tests that help identify mixed connective tissue disease (MCTD) and how to interpret the results.
Mixed connective tissue disease (MCTD) is a rare autoimmune disorder characterized by features of several other connective tissue diseases, such as lupus, scleroderma, and polymyositis. If you or someone you know is being evaluated for MCTD, understanding the blood tests involved can help demystify the process and provide clarity on what the results may indicate.
What is Mixed Connective Tissue Disease?
Mixed connective tissue disease is an autoimmune disorder, meaning the body's immune system mistakenly attacks its own tissues. MCTD is unique because it presents a combination of symptoms from multiple connective tissue diseases. These symptoms can include joint pain, muscle weakness, skin changes, and more. Diagnosing MCTD often requires a combination of clinical evaluation and specific blood tests to identify characteristic antibodies.
Key Blood Tests for MCTD
Several blood tests are commonly used to help diagnose mixed connective tissue disease:
- Antinuclear Antibody (ANA) Test: This test detects antinuclear antibodies in the blood, which are often present in autoimmune diseases. A positive ANA test suggests the presence of an autoimmune disorder but is not specific to MCTD.
- Anti-U1 Ribonucleoprotein (RNP) Antibody Test: The presence of high levels of anti-U1 RNP antibodies is a hallmark of MCTD. This test is crucial for distinguishing MCTD from other similar conditions.
- Erythrocyte Sedimentation Rate (ESR) and C-Reactive Protein (CRP): These tests measure inflammation in the body. Elevated levels may indicate an ongoing inflammatory process, which is common in autoimmune conditions like MCTD.
Understanding Test Results
Interpreting the results of these tests can provide insight into the likelihood of having MCTD:
- ANA Test: A positive result indicates the presence of antinuclear antibodies, but additional tests are needed to pinpoint MCTD.
- Anti-U1 RNP Antibody Test: High levels of these antibodies are strongly associated with MCTD. Your healthcare provider will consider this alongside your symptoms to make a diagnosis.
- ESR and CRP: Elevated levels suggest inflammation, which supports the presence of an autoimmune disorder but is not specific to MCTD.
Factors That Affect Blood Test Results
Certain factors can influence the results of these blood tests:
- Infections or Other Illnesses: Recent infections or illnesses can temporarily increase inflammation markers like ESR and CRP.
- Medications: Some medications can affect immune function and alter test results. Inform your healthcare provider about any medications you are taking.
- Sample Handling: Proper collection and handling of blood samples are essential for accurate results.
Frequently Asked Questions
What symptoms should prompt a test for MCTD? If you experience a combination of symptoms such as joint pain, muscle weakness, and skin changes, your doctor may consider testing for MCTD.
Can I have a positive ANA test and not have MCTD? Yes, a positive ANA test can occur in various autoimmune conditions, not just MCTD. Further testing is usually needed to clarify the diagnosis.
Are these blood tests definitive for diagnosing MCTD? No single test can definitively diagnose MCTD. Diagnosis typically involves a combination of test results and clinical evaluation of symptoms.
